Audiology
An audiologist
diagnoses, treats, and manages individuals with hearing loss or balance
problems. The audiologist determines appropriate treatment based,
including dispensing and fitting hearing aids, on both a complete
history and a variety of specialized assessments. Audiologists also
refer patients to the Patients First ear, nose and throat physician
(otolaryngologist) when the hearing or balance problem requires
medical or surgical evaluation or treatment.
